Overview Nozep 1mg Tablet
Epilepsy and anxiety are effectively managed with the prescription medication, Nozep 1mg Tablet. This medication reduces excessive neuronal activity, promoting brain calmness. Nozep 1mg Tablets can be administered with or without food, but consistent daily timing ensures stable blood levels. Always adhere to your physician's prescribed dosage and duration; habit formation is a significant risk. Missed doses should be taken immediately upon recollection, completing the entire course regardless of symptom improvement. Abrupt cessation is strongly discouraged; consult your doctor first, as it can trigger increased seizure frequency and potentially cause nausea, anxiety, influenza-like symptoms, and myalgia. Common adverse effects include lassitude, depressive symptoms, and impaired motor control. Dizziness and somnolence may occur; avoid activities requiring alertness until the drug's effects are understood. Report any unusual mood shifts or depressive episodes promptly to your doctor, as suicidal ideation is a potential consequence.

How Nozep 1mg Tablet works:
Nozep 1mg tablets contain a benzodiazepine that enhances the effects of GABA, a neurotransmitter, thereby reducing overactive brain cell signaling.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holUNSAFE
Combining Nozep 1mg Tablet with alcohol is inadvisable.
Preg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Using Nozep 1mg tablets during pregnancy is contraindicated due to established risks to the fetus. In exceptional, life-threatening circumstances, a physician might prescribe it if the potential benefits outweigh the known hazards. Always seek medical advice.
Breast feedingS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
Administration of Nozep 1mg tablets during lactation presents minimal risk. Research in human subjects indicates negligible transfer of the medication into breast milk, posing no apparent danger to the infant.
DrivingUNSAFE
Driving ability may be impaired by the use of Nozep 1mg Tablets, which may produce adverse effects.
KidneyCAUTION
Renal impairment necessitates careful administration of 1mg Nozep tablets, potentially requiring dosage modification. Physician consultation is advised. Patients with end-stage renal disease may experience pronounced somnolence with 1mg Nozep tablet use.
LiverCAUTION
Patients with liver impairment should use Nozep 1mg tablets cautiously; dosage mod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.
